From: Superficially serrated adenoma: a proposal for a novel subtype of colorectal serrated lesion

Histological features of superficially serrated adenomas. a, b Low-power images of polyps showing proliferation of adenomatous glands and superficial serration. c Abrupt transition of the neoplastic glands and normal mucosa at the periphery of the lesion. d Tufting of the overlying epithelium. e Straight tumor glands lacking serration in the middle to bottom layer. f Glands lined by columnar epithelium with uniform elongated basal nuclei
